This is a course in a two-semester sequence covering elementary principles of general, organic and biochemistry (GOB) designed for allied health professions majors. Laboratory exercises supplement the lecture material.

The class is designed to promote a conversation between a faculty member and a group of students in his or her college about how to get off to a successful start during the first week of classes. It is an opportunity for faculty members to help new students understand their roles as student learners and to express faculty expectations for student engagement.
